New York City Emergency Management’s Community Emergency Response Team (CERT) program is seeking a CERT Operations and Engagement Specialist to organize, develop, and support the program’s 600+ localized volunteers dedicated to their communities’ emergency preparedness, response, and recovery. Selected candidates will be responsible for a range of tasks including, but not limited to, the following:
- Encourage inter-team collaboration through the development and management of a citywide CERT Deployment Group, which will include the management of the citywide CERT Radio program.
- Promote leadership and mentorship activities at the borough and local division level to support the implementation of strategies that support volunteer members leading up to and during deployments while also focusing on recovery operations.
- Plan and support emergency drills, exercises:
o Improve the program’s emergency deployment capacity and radio networks.
o Support volunteer-lead borough/team drills and exercises.
o Support the development of NYCEM-lead emergency drill and exercises.
o Create and maintain existing program partnerships.

The CERT Operations and Engagement Specialist position requires a creative individual with excellent communication and mediation skills. This person will focus on the development of deployment procedures at all levels of the program and will also be responsible for supporting emergency drills and exercises to help test the training and ability of volunteers to meet their emergency roles. S/he must be able to communicate the program’s larger strategic vision to team leadership and enable teams to carry out the CERT program’s mission within their communities. The position requires someone, above all, who demonstrates a working knowledge of New York City and shows commitment to developing community resilience.

The selected candidate is expected to regularly work non-traditional hours to meet program needs including supporting evening and weekend events such as training sessions, drills, and volunteer meetings. This position also responds to citywide emergencies as a member of the City’s emergency operations center on-call team.

The selected candidate will be assigned to periodic Emergency Operations Center team and will be expected to work non-business hours during emergencies. The selected candidate will also participate in drills and exercises, assist with Ready New York presentations to external groups, and will undertake special projects as assigned.

Residency Requirement

New York City residency is generally required within 90 days of appointment. However, City Employees in certain titles who have worked for the City for 2 continuous years may also be eligible to reside in Nassau, Suffolk, Putnam, Westchester, Rockland, or Orange County. To determine if the residency requirement applies to you, please discuss with the agency representative at the time of interview.
